Steps to choosing the right promotional products
Â
Choosing the right promotional products involves careful planning to ensure they align with your brand, resonate with your target audience, and deliver value. Here’s a step-by-step guide to help you make the best choice:
Â
1. Define Your Goals
Brand Awareness: Items with your logo prominently displayed.
Customer Retention: High-quality, useful products that reinforce loyalty.
Lead Generation: Attention-grabbing items that entice new customers.
Â
2. Understand Your Target Audience
Consider their age, interests, lifestyle, and needs.
Example: Tech-savvy audiences might appreciate gadgets like power banks or USB drives, while fitness enthusiasts might prefer water bottles or resistance bands.
Â
3. Focus on Usefulness and Relevance
Choose items that recipients will use regularly.
Examples: Office workers: Notebooks, pens, desk organisers.
Outdoor enthusiasts: Branded backpacks, portable chargers.
Â
4. Align with Your Brand
The product should reflect your brand’s identity and values.
A luxury brand might choose elegant items like leather portfolios, while an eco-conscious brand could opt for sustainable products like bamboo utensils.
Â
5. Quality Over Quantity
A high-quality promotional product makes a better impression than a cheap, disposable one.
Consider durability and usability to ensure your brand stays in the recipient’s mind.
Â
6. Leverage Trends
Stay up to date with popular and trendy items.
Examples: Eco-friendly products, reusable items, or tech accessories.
Â
7. Consider Event-Specific Needs
Tailor products to specific occasions (e.g., tote bags for trade shows, branded apparel for sporting events).
Â
8. Budget Wisely
Calculate the cost per item, including customisation and shipping.
Strike a balance between cost-efficiency and quality.
Â
9. Branding and Customisation
Ensure your logo or message is clear and tastefully integrated.
Choose colours, fonts, and designs that match your brand’s visual identity.
Â
10. Evaluate Practical Logistics
Storage and Distribution: Lightweight and compact items are easier to transport and store.
Shipping: Factor in costs and ensure products can be shipped without damage.
Â
11. Test Before Bulk Orders
Order samples to verify quality, usability, and the appearance of your branding.
Gather feedback from a small group of target users before committing to large quantities.
Â
12. Measure Effectiveness
Track metrics like customer feedback, engagement, or ROI after distributing the products.
Use this data to refine future promotional strategies.
Â
Examples of Popular Promotional Products
Eco-Friendly: Reusable bags, stainless steel straws.
Tech: Wireless chargers, Bluetooth speakers.
Everyday Use: Mugs, calendars.
Event-Specific: Custom lanyards, drawstring bags.
